"No matter how bad the tragedy, there are things that person left behind that can still put a smile on your face."
Today, I'm joined by Robert Foster, one of the most positive and inspiring people I know. Robert is a sought-after Motivational Speaker and hosts "Shut Up And GRIND," a podcast that spreads motivation and positive thinking on entrepreneurship, business, self-development, and fitness. He also owns RBF Fitness and is passionate about helping people take uncomfortable actions and doing the things that bring them joy.
In this episode, you'll hear about how Robert dealt with losing his father, a widely loved and respected man by his family and community. We also talk about Robert's positivity's origin, how and when it is the right time to have difficult conversations, and how they can be beneficial in the grieving process.
Additionally, we differentiate moving forward from forgetting; we discuss the various types of grief, the importance of sharing our stories, and much more.
Listen to episode 156 of Grief and Happiness and get inspired by Robert's unique views on grieving the loss of a loved one.
